My Background
My formal training and education is in the life sciences, but my world now is all about homes. In the footsteps of my father, a Pennsylvania real estate broker, I joined the real estate industry in 2007 and currently hold a broker’s license, too. Negotiating for my clients, I am committed to serving people with their home ownership, property sales, and investment needs. A graduate of Ursinus College in Pennsylvania (B.S. Biology, 1980), and the University of Hawaii at Manoa School of Public Health (M.S. 1988), I spent many years teaching life sciences at Maryknoll Schools. I pursued an advanced degree in the field of molecular biology at the University of Hawaii in the College of Tropical Agriculture and was awarded a Ph.D. in 2005. An educator at heart, I strive to empower my clientele with the knowledge, tools, and information that will help them to make effective decisions and achieve their goals.
In this spirit, I have earned my Certified Residential Specialist (CRS) designation with the Council of Residential Specialists, that is held by only 4% of REALTORS® in the U.S. Committed to excellence, I continue to take CRS educational courses relating to finance, marketing, sales, and technology to remain competitive in my profession and to better serve my clients. I hold active memberships in the national and local chapters of CRS, as well as the Hawaii Association of REALTORS® and the National Association of REALTORS®. In 2023, I earned a Master of Science in Law degree from Northwestern University Pritzker School of Law., with focuses in intellectual property, regulation, and business law.
I served as a Director for the Honolulu Board of Realtors from 2012 to 2016. As a member of the Hawaii International Real Estate Council (HIREC), I traveled to Japan and Hong Kong on a trades mission in 2014 to forge relationships with and understand the for needs of our international clientele, and am returning this June for follow-up meetings. Locally, I am involved in our Portlock Community Association.
Born in the historical city of Philadelphia, PA, my husband Larry and I have lived in Honolulu for 40 years and have raised three terrific children. We are thoroughly enjoying the empty nest, play golf, and enjoy discovering new restaurants. I support the Domestic Violence Action Center (DVAC), and have served on their golf fundraising committee for many years. For fun, I have participated in the amateur athletic circuit on O'ahu, and have successfully competed in various triathlon events and fundraisers in which I swim, bike, and run to stay healthy. In addition, I study Italian, and love to travel to Italy.
